Published in 2020 at "Tetrahedron Letters"

DOI: 10.1016/j.tetlet.2020.152334

Abstract: Abstract A facile approach to prepare 12-aryl 5,7-dihydropyrido[2,3-b:6,5-b']diindoles via tandem cyclizations is described. FeCl3 is used as the catalyst for the reaction between o-aminophenylacetonitriles and aromatic aldehydes, generating 5,7-dihydropyrido[2,3-b:6,5-b']diindoles derivatives in moderate to high yields. read more here.

Published in 2017 at "ACS Catalysis"

DOI: 10.1021/acscatal.7b02066

Abstract: Mn(I)-PNP pincer catalyzed sequential one-pot homogeneous CO2 hydrogenation to CH3OH by molecular H2 is demonstrated. The hydrogenation consists of two parts—N-formylation of an amine utilizing CO2 and H2, and subsequent formamide reduction to CH3OH, regenerating… read more here.
